Choosing a Business Name for Your PA LLC
Choosing an appropriate name establishes the identity of your Pennsylvania LLC. Start by generating ideas that reflect your business’s purpose and character.
Pennsylvania law mandates your LLC’s name includes “Limited Liability Company,” “LLC,” or similar suffixes. Verify that your desired name isn’t already in use or too similar to existing business entities by searching the Pennsylvania Department of State’s database.
Steer clear of terms such as “bank” or “insurance” unless you meet additional requirements. Ensure the name is unique, aligns with your branding, and is easy to remember.
Once the name is confirmed available, you’re ready for the next step.
Designating a Registered Office for Your Pennsylvania LLC
One important step in setting up your PA LLC is designating a registered office. The law mandates every LLC in Pennsylvania to maintain a registered office with a physical location in the state. A P.O. Box won’t suffice; it must be an actual location for document service.
You don’t have to use your own address. Instead, you can opt for a professional service if privacy or convenience is a concern. Ensure the registered office is available during normal business hours to accept official communications and legal documents.
Choose this location carefully to fulfill legal obligations.
Filing the Certificate of Organization
The next major step in establishing your LLC is filing the Certificate of Organization with cost of starting an llc in pa the Pennsylvania Department of State.
You'll complete Form DSCB:15-8821, which requests your LLC’s name, registered office address, and organizer information. Ensure the information align with your initial paperwork to prevent hitches.
You can submit the form online or by mail, but there’s a nonrefundable state filing fee you’ll have to pay either way.
Once your submission is validated, your LLC will be legally established by Pennsylvania.
Keep your approved documents for your business records and future reference.
Drafting Your Operating Agreement
After filing your Certificate of Organization, turn to your LLC’s structural foundation by drafting this crucial document.
While Pennsylvania does not impose a need for this document, possessing one is essential. You’ll define the rights, roles, and duties of each member, as well as address how profits and losses are distributed.
The agreement must also govern how choices occur and how disputes are settled. If your LLC has multiple members, this document aids in preventing misunderstandings.
Even for solo-owned entities, it reflects legal acumen. Drafting a clear, thorough operating agreement is a smart step for future stability.
